Did you know the Coteaudoc played a vital role in the war effort? Ron Beaupre shares the remarkable story of the steamer Coteaudoc—from its peacetime service on the Great Lakes to its heroic WWII missions supporting Allied troops during D-Day. Discover how this vessel lived multiple lives under different names before its final voyage.Tickets include light refreshments.
